I've always been fascinated by the subtle ways jewelry can symbolize deeper themes in literature. A lady's gold onyx ring often represents a duality—luxury and mystery. Gold signifies wealth, status, or even divine favor, while onyx, with its dark elegance, hints at secrets, protection, or hidden strength. In gothic novels, it might mark a character as enigmatic or cursed, like a family heirloom with a dark past. Modern stories sometimes use it to show a character’s resilience—think of a protagonist who wears one as a reminder of a lost loved one or a personal trial they’ve overcome. The contrast between the gleaming gold and the deep black stone makes it a powerful visual metaphor for balance between light and shadow in a character’s journey.
